Join us for an inspiring event with the University of Toronto as we celebrate the launch of “Disciplined Entrepreneurship for Climate and Energy Ventures”, a book based on the MIT course co-founded and taught by Tod Hynes for the past 18 years. This course has been a catalyst for innovation, with alumni having started over 160 companies and raised more than $7 billion in funding, driving transformative change in the climate and energy sectors.
